Paper Lanterns

Arts and Crafts
What You Need:
  • Chart paper
  • Scissors
  • Tape
  • Stapler
  • Ruler
  • Pencil
  • Glue, glitter and sequins for decoration

[...]


Method:
  • To make the handle, take a ruler and measure and cut 1 inch off the short side of the chart paper. Keep it aside to use as the handle.
  • Now fold the paper in half along the length. Unfold the paper and draw a line 1 inch off both the long edges of the paper opposite the folded edge. This line marks the point where you should stop cutting.
  • Starting at one stop cutting line, draw lines to the opposite stop cutting line using a ruler. The lines should be 1 inch apart.
  • Fold the paper along the folded edge and start cutting on the marked lines till the stop cutting line comes. Then open the paper and turn it over to hide the pencil marks.
  • Fold and match the short edges and stick them with tape to hold the lantern together.
  • Now you can attach the handle using a stapler on the top of the lantern.
  • You can use glue, glitter, sequins or the things you like to decorate your lantern.
